>In order to conclude the deal as soon as possible my client has said he
>can only be able to raise a cashiers check for the sales of the car and
>the entire shipping charges of the car from there to Dublin.
>This means the cashiers check that will be sent to you will include an
>excess amount which is $3,800 for the money for the sales of your
>car , my commission as an agent and the shippers fees for organising a
>home pick up service from your base down to Europe its new origin,so
>the check will be in the amount of $6,000, you will deduct
>the cost of car $2,200 and send the balance of $3,800 to my customer
>via money gram money transfer or western union money transfer. You need
>not to worry as our prepaid shipping company will come to
>pick the car up from your base for shippment to Dublin in Europe .
>Where the car will be shipped to, and the check
>will include the fees i mentioned above because the cashier check
>according to my client is a refund been refunded back to him, and the
>company making out this refund will only make it out in one cashier
>to him, so he is trusting you to handle his funds with care and honesty
>and UTMOST confidentiality. What i want to clarify is that will you be
>able to send the shipping charges that i will pay to the
>shipping company and my commision back to my client through money gram
>or western union money transfer method as soon as the check is
>cashed and you deduct the money fo r the sales of your car ? please
